Iran-Swiss Talks Yield Safe-Passage Framework for Strait of Hormuz

Iran's Foreign Ministry says a formal mechanism to ensure safe passage for vessels through the Strait of Hormuz has been agreed at the Swiss summit, with Qatar and Pakistan set to issue a joint framework text as Iran's delegation departs. Technical teams remain on the ground to finalize operational, legal, and security details for a broader, long-term multi-party deal aimed at stabilizing vital energy trade routes.

US Engages in Talks with Israel and Egypt for Safe Passage of Gaza Civilians

The US government is engaged in discussions with countries including Israel and Egypt to establish a safe passage for Americans and other civilians out of Gaza. While Egypt is willing to send humanitarian aid into Gaza, it is reluctant to open its borders to civilians fleeing the region. Pressure is mounting to establish a humanitarian corridor as Americans in Gaza feel trapped and endangered by the ongoing conflict. The US officials did not provide a timeline for when the safe passage could be operational, but they emphasized the importance of protecting the safety and security of Americans overseas and called on Israel to adhere to the laws of war.

"Ongoing Shelling and US Talks on Safe Passage Amid Israel-Hamas Conflict"

The US is discussing safe passage for Gaza civilians as the conflict between Israel and Hamas continues. Israeli air strikes have killed at least 830 Palestinians and injured up to 4,250, while over 900 Israelis have been killed and at least 2,600 injured. Israeli troops fired artillery and mortar shells toward Syria after shells landed in Israeli territory, raising fears of a wider war. Hospitals in Gaza are running out of supplies, and the Israeli government has announced a "total siege" on the territory. The White House is in talks with Israel about safe passage for Gaza civilians, while US Secretary of State Antony Blinken is being dispatched to affirm US support for Israel.

U.S. Engages with Israel for Gaza Safe Passage and Aid

The United States is engaging in discussions with Israeli officials and others regarding the possibility of establishing a safe passage for Gaza civilians following Israel's airstrikes in response to a Hamas attack. The airstrikes have resulted in a significant number of casualties and displaced individuals in Gaza. The United Nations reports that over 180,000 Gazans have been made homeless, while Gaza's Health Ministry states that at least 830 Palestinians have been killed and thousands wounded. The U.S. national security adviser emphasized that both the U.S. and Israel aim to conduct military operations in accordance with the rule of law and the law of war, denying any deliberate targeting of civilians.
